Is Ralphs Market #120 clean?

Ralphs Market #120 is currently Grade A from LA County Department of Public Health, Environmental Health, from an inspection on July 21, 2024. No critical violations were recorded at that visit. On Cooked's ladder that reads clean πŸ˜‡.

How Los Angeles grades restaurants

Los Angeles County posts a letter placard in the window, and unlike New York the score runs the friendly way: higher is better. 90 to 100 points earns an A, 80 to 89 a B, and anything below that a C. The county inspects roughly every six months to a year depending on risk, and a failed inspection can close a kitchen until it is fixed. Because LA’s scores are final at the time of inspection β€” there is no pending window β€” a letter can be read straight off the score when the placard field is blank.
